What is Poorna Bell: Wanting more, the mental load and why it's important to weed your friendships about?

My guest today is Poorna Bell - award-winning journalist, author and competitive powerlifter. Poorna has written for The Times, Grazia, Red and Stylist among many others, and her latest book, She Wanted More, examines the quiet revolution taking place among women over 40 who are questioning the rules they've been handed and rewriting what the next chapter of their lives looks like. She talks with me about what those rules actually are, who set them, and why so many women in their 40s are reaching a point where they simply refuse to keep playing by them. Poorna is honest about her own journey - losing her husband in her 30s, navigating a life that doesn't look like her mother's and finding an unexpected sense of peace in that - and she has a lot to say about the mental load, the patterns that get set early in relationships and why in 2026 we're still having the same conversation about who does the dishes. We also chat about: Why 90% of the 1,000 women Poorna surveyed said friendship - not family or romance - is what matters most as they get older, and what that tells us about what we've been sold The concept of "weeding" your life - and the gentlest way to let go of friendships that no longer serve you without blowing everything up Why the patterns set early in a relationship are so hard to shift later and what that means for the mental load conversation What it means to build a sense of purpose when mainstream society offers you precious little validation for living differently How strength training replaced diet culture noise, and why Poorna lifts heavy weights not for how she looks, but for the bones she wants to have at 80 Find Poorna on Instagram: Find Poorna on Substack: She Wanted More is available wherever you buy books.
